M

Mark Miao
Review of Go in marketing

1 year ago

Working with Go in marketing was an amazing experi...

Working with Go in marketing was an amazing experience. They have a great team, and their services are exceptional. I would highly recommend them to anyone looking for marketing solutions.

Comments:

No comments